首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有一种方法可以合并执行相同任务但位于不同类和ids上的jQuery函数

是的,可以使用jQuery的.add()方法来合并执行相同任务但位于不同类和ids上的函数。

.add()方法用于将元素集合添加到另一个元素集合中,从而创建一个新的元素集合。它可以接受选择器、HTML字符串、DOM元素、jQuery对象等作为参数。

以下是使用.add()方法合并执行相同任务但位于不同类和ids上的jQuery函数的示例代码:

代码语言:javascript
复制
// 选择所有类名为class1和class2的元素,并添加点击事件处理程序
$('.class1').add('.class2').on('click', function() {
  // 执行相同的任务
  // ...
});

// 选择id为id1和id2的元素,并添加鼠标移入事件处理程序
$('#id1').add('#id2').on('mouseenter', function() {
  // 执行相同的任务
  // ...
});

在上述示例中,我们使用.add()方法将具有不同类名和ids的元素合并为一个新的元素集合,并为该新集合添加相同的事件处理程序。这样,无论用户点击具有class1或class2类名的元素,或者鼠标移入具有id1或id2的元素,都会执行相同的任务。

腾讯云相关产品和产品介绍链接地址:

请注意,以上仅为腾讯云的一些相关产品,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

grunt任务之seajs模块打包

grunt与seajs          grunt是前端流行自定义任务脚手架工具,我们可以使用grunt来为我们做一些重复度很高事情,如压缩,合并,js语法检查等。...通过定义grunt配置文件Gruntfile.js,配置并注册grunt任务,最终我们可以通过命令行来执行任务。         ...其实在未使用grunt进行合并seajs时(即在浏览器端处理模块依赖),seajs设置模块iduri相同,为绝对路径。...ids : [ids]) 来实现,并设置依赖。在此处,依赖为[‘../application.js’];然后设置use模块callback,并调用load函数加载依赖模块。.../dist/lib’,只有保证每个模块uri正确,才能fetch文件并且执行相应回调函数。         因此,对于transport任务而言,idleading设置需要十分注意。

2.1K90

gulp+webpack工具整合简介

Loader 可以理解为是模块资源转换器,它本身是一个函数,接受源文件作为参数,返回转换结果。...gulp grunt 非常类似,相比于 grunt 频繁 IO 操作,gulp 流操作,能更快地更便捷地完成构建工作。...gulp 9.1、说明:命令提示符执行gulp 任务名称; 9.2、编译less:命令提示符执行gulp testLess; 9.3、当执行gulp default或gulp将会调用default任务所有任务...合并相同模块: new webpack.optimize.DedupePlugin() 说明:该插件会把相同模块合并推荐使用,最好自己做到模块唯一性,如果打出来两个相同模块,说明你代码潜藏出错风险...但是在实践过程中,(1)通过import引入js模块中引入css是优先于require引入js模块中引入css;(2)js中requirecss名称如果js所在模块文件夹名字相同即使部分相同的话

1.5K80
  • gulp+webpack工具整合简介

    大多数内容功能都是基于这个插件系统运行,还可以开发使用开源 Webpack 插件,来满足各式各样需求。...Loader 可以理解为是模块资源转换器,它本身是一个函数,接受源文件作为参数,返回转换结果。...gulp grunt 非常类似,相比于 grunt 频繁 IO 操作,gulp 流操作,能更快地更便捷地完成构建工作。...合并相同模块: new webpack.optimize.DedupePlugin() 说明:该插件会把相同模块合并推荐使用,最好自己做到模块唯一性,如果打出来两个相同模块,说明你代码潜藏出错风险...但是在实践过程中,(1)通过import引入js模块中引入css是优先于require引入js模块中引入css;(2)js中requirecss名称如果js所在模块文件夹名字相同即使部分相同的话

    2.4K50

    Transformers 4.37 中文文档(十一)

    这样可以保持函数定义中默认参数,这总是更“自然”。 一个经典例子是在分类任务后处理中添加一个top_k参数。...通常也支持许多不同类参数,以便于使用(例如音频文件,可以是文件名、URL 或纯字节) 将其添加到支持任务列表中 要将您new-task注册到支持任务列表中,您必须将其添加到PIPELINE_REGISTRY...对该 PR 每个新提交都会重新测试。这些作业在此配置文件中定义,因此如果需要,您可以在您机器重现相同环境。 这些 CI 作业运行@slow测试。...当模式只是相同替换不同大小写形式(具有大写小写变体)时,另一种方法就是添加选项all-casing。...整合一组有前途工具,用于微调和研究这些模型: 一种简单而一致方法,用于向词汇表嵌入中添加新标记以进行微调。 简单方法来屏蔽修剪 Transformer 头。

    31110

    2022高频前端面试题合集之JavaScript篇(中)

    函数防抖(debounce),指的是短时间内多次触发同一事件,只执行最后一次,或者只执行最开始一次,中间执行。...Promise 构造函数是同步执行还是异步执行,那么 then 方法呢?(字节) 参考答案: promise 构造函数是同步执行,then 方法是异步执行,then 方法内容加入微任务中。...「调用栈」 调用栈是解析器(如浏览器中javascript解析器)一种机制,可以在脚本调用多个函数时,跟踪每个函数在完成执行时应该返回控制点。...172. js 有函数重载吗(网易) 参考答案: 所谓函数重载,是方法名称进行重用一种技术形式,其主要特点是“方法相同,参数类型或个数不相同”,在调用时会根据传递参数类型个数不同来执行不同方法体...func 执行结束后,返回值为 undefined,所以整个函数以及内部变量都应该被回收,根据引用计数方法,obj1 obj2 引用次数都不为 0,所以他们不会被回收。

    2.3K10

    Valine 获取最新评论解决方案

    展现形式 虽说是最新评论,不过我看了下也有几种不同展示形式,其中一种是直接获取【用户+评论数据】另一种则是【用户+评论地址】第一种的话比较好实现,不用额外代码就可以做到 实现评论页面的获取形式各不相同...,不过其中有些许问题让我琢磨了不少时间才解决了问题 评论地址获取 有关 load() 方法网上介绍有很多,只需要提供相应 url 具体需要内容即可,以下是基本语法(顺带一提 ajax 仅能请求到同源数据...//url后跟随请求页面的具体内容,测试可填写标签名、id、class等,请求成功后会直接完整填充到指定元素 }); 了解了以上方法可以直接套用在第一种 用户+评论数据 请求里,像这样 //...结尾总结 总结一句就是条条大路通罗马, 不同思路却可以实现相同功能,这也算是折腾乐趣吧 最后贴下上面 iframe 完整代码(个人建议使用该方法请求页面数据,一个是性能问题还有一个就是 leancloud...可能会限制什么,反正我只用了第一种用户+评论数据方案) 注意 在valine 中需要设置一个定时器再执行查询,避免查询到空数据报错() 完成后可以选择封装或直接将代码复制到上面提到 AV.init

    10210

    d.ts

    "jquery"; // Commonjs Module const $ = require("jquery"); 从声明文件看,前者需要声明全局变量jQuery$,而后者并不默认暴露这些,所以jQuery...: string)描述就别用函数重载了 能用组合类型(如b: number|string)描述就别用函数重载了 六.类型,值命名空间 实际,类型,值命名空间,这3个基本概念构成了TS灵活多样类型系统...具体而言,相同命名空间下同名值存在冲突,同名类型别名存在冲突,而命名空间不会其它东西冲突: Values always conflict with other values of the same...,那么,有没有更厉害方式?.../lib/main.d.ts" types/typings都是非npm标准字段,所以建议使用第一种方式 安装 如果依赖功能模块没附带types,可以通过TypeSearch搜索想要typings模块

    2.9K30

    前端之jquery函数

    ,然后对它进行某种操作 jquery选择器  jquery选择器可以快速地选择元素,选择规则css样式相同,使用length属性判断是否选择成功。...动画   通过animate方法可以设置元素某属性值动画,可以设置一个或多个属性值,动画执行完成后会执行一个函数。...() 向下展开 slideUp() 向上卷起 slideToggle() 依次展开或卷起某个元素 jquery链式调用   jquery对象方法会在执行完后返回这个jquery对象,所有jquery对象方法可以连起来写...循环   对jquery选择对象集合分别进行操作,需要用到jquery循环操作,此时可以用对象each方法: $(function(){ $('.list li').each(function...false;   事件委托   事件委托就是利用冒泡原理,把事件加到父级,通过判断事件来源子集,执行相应操作,事件委托首先可以极大减少事件绑定次数,提高性能;其次可以让新加入子元素也可以拥有相同操作

    5.2K20

    TypeScript 常用知识总结

    TypeScript 设计目标是开发大型应用,它可以编译成纯 JavaScript,编译出来 JavaScript 可以运行在任何浏览器。...name 属性出现了重名 类继承使用关键字 extends,子类除了不能继承父类私有成员(方法属性)构造函数,其他可以继承。...剩余参数 有一种情况,我们不知道要向函数传入多少个参数,这时候我们就可以使用剩余参数来定义。 剩余参数语法允许我们将一个不确定数量参数作为一个数组传入。...元组中允许存储不同类元素,元组可以作为参数传递给函数。...接口 接口是一系列抽象方法声明,是一些方法特征集合,这些方法都应该是抽象,需要由具体类去实现,然后第三方就可以通过这组抽象方法调用,让具体执行具 体方法。接口可单继承、多继承。

    1.8K30

    想提高计算速度?作为数据科学家你应该知道这些 python 多线程、进程知识

    假设你需要打扫你家三个房间。你可以自己打扫,打扫完一个再打扫另一个,也可以让你两个兄弟姐妹帮你打扫,每个人打扫一个房间。在后一种方法中,每个人完成整个任务一部分,从而减少了完成任务所需总时间。...多处理与线程:理论 ---- 基本,多处理线程是实现并行计算两种方法,分别使用进程线程作为处理代理。为了理解它们工作原理,我们必须搞清楚什么是进程线程。 ?...进程 进程是正在执行计算机程序实例。每个进程都有自己内存空间,用来存储正在运行指令,以及需要存储访问才能执行任何数据。 线程 线程是进程组件,可以并行运行。...如果物品数量足够大,比如说 5 万或 10 万件,这可能是一个相当繁重过程。 然后,我创建了两个线程来执行同一个函数。线程对象有一个异步启动线程 start 方法。...我们可以使用一些简单基准来验证这一点。 首先,让我们看看在我上面展示代码示例中,线程处理与多处理是如何比较。请记住,此任务涉及任何类型 IO,因此它是纯 CPU 绑定任务。 ?

    89820

    前端构建工具gulpjs使用介绍及技巧

    Grunt主要是以文件为媒介来运行它工作流,比如在Grunt中执行完一项任务后,会把结果写入到一个临时文件中,然后可以在这个临时文件内容基础执行其它任务执行完成后又把结果写入到临时文件中,然后又以这个为基础继续执行其它任务...gulp.task()这个API没什么好讲需要知道执行多个任务时怎么来控制任务执行顺序。...有三种方法可以实现: 第一:在异步操作完成后执行一个回调函数来通知gulp这个异步任务已经完成,这个回调函数就是任务函数第一个参数。...其语法为 gulp.watch(glob[, opts], tasks) glob 为要监视文件匹配模式,规则用法与gulp.src()方法glob相同。...: gulp.watch(glob[, opts, cb]) globopts参数与第一种用法相同 cb参数为一个函数

    1.9K30

    jQuery Cheat—Sheet(jQuery学习笔记)

    jQuery一种JavaScript库,实现了常见任务自动化复杂任务简单化。 jQuery库为Web脚本编程提供了通用抽象层,使之适合任何脚本编程情景。...jQuery能满足以下需求: 取得文档中元素、修改页面外观、改变文档内容、响应用户交互操作、为页面添加动态效果、刷新加载、简化常见JavaScript任务。 ---- jQuery版本?...$("#test").hide() - 隐藏所有 id="test" 元素 文档就绪事件 所有 jQuery 函数位于一个 document ready 函数中: $(document).ready...; 以上两种方式你可以选择你喜欢方式实现文档就绪后执行jQuery方法。...**Chaining 允许我们在一条语句中运行多个 jQuery 方法**(在相同元素) ### jQuery 方法链接 有一种名为链接(chaining)技术,允许我们在相同元素运行多条 jQuery

    16.2K30

    系统设计之图状数据模型

    然而,图局限于这样同构数据,图更为强大用途在于提供了单个数据存储区中保存完全不同类型对象一致性方式。...案例是两个人,分别来自爱达荷州Lucy来自法国波恩Alain,它们结婚了,目前住在伦敦。 有多种不同相关方法可构建和查询图中数据。本节将讨论属性图模型三元存储模型。...示 2-5 采用该技术SQL表达来执行相同 查询(查找从美国移民到欧洲的人员名单 ),目前PostgreSQL IBM DB2, Oracle SQL Server 支持该技术 ,与Cypher丰目比...vertices.vertex_id = born_in_usa.vertex_id JOIN lives_in_europe ON vertices.vertex_id = lives_in_europe.vertex_id; 若相同查询可以一种查询语言写...资源描述框架(Resource Description Framework, RDF)就是这样一种机制, 它让不同网站以一致格式发布数据,这样不同网站数据自动合并成一个数据网络,一种互联网级别包含所有数据数据库

    54020

    【他山之石】​​基于 CNN 深度感知 Dice 损失,在全景分割中应用,全景质量方面再次提高!

    在这个例子中,两个外观相似的“汽车”实例实际合并成了一个。 克服这类问题一种方法是集成附加信息。...实例 Mask 来自两个额外网络分支输出:每个目标实例中心点以及位于该实例每个像素到相应中心点偏移量。...统一方法针对语义实例分割应用单独网络或网络分支,而是直接解决全景分割任务,例如,同时预测 物质 类别 事物 实例二值 Mask 。...张等人(2021年)提出了一种与(Li等人,2021年)类似的方法,以相同方式估计并使用先前提到两种类型特征图。...合并实例发生在相似的深度。 在本文中,作者提出了一种基于CNN新型全景分割方法,它结合了颜色深度信息,以克服仅基于RGB图像现有方法问题。深度以两种方式考虑。

    13310

    元学习

    每个数据集包含一个1-shot-5类分类任务,即来自5个不同类5个样本。 ? 在这种One-Shot训练中,我们经常训练一个RNN来学习训练数据标签。...因此,我们不是立即更新模型,而是等待一批任务完成。稍后,我们将从这些任务中学到所有知识合并到一个更新中。这种方法实现了“学我们所学(learn what we learn)”概念。 ?...对于每个任务,我们使用反向传播来计算建议模型。 ? 然后合并训练任务损耗,并将损耗进行反向传播,进行下一次模型更新: ? 从概念讲,我们正在寻找一个最小化任务损失模型。 ?...从图形看,每个任务可以将模型参数驱动到不同方向。通过引入元学习步骤少样本数据集,我们学习了一个只处理任务处理样本模型。 还有其他一些优化器目标是更有效地学习。...gf是特征提取器,使用深度来提取特征,用于我们输入测试样本。通常,gf是相同,共享相同深度网络。然后我们比较它们相似度,并使用一个softmax函数来计算它们是否相似。

    66520

    MapReduce设计模式

    函数只对一个map函数有作用 partitioner:许多概要模式通过定制partitioner函数实现更优将键值对分发到n个reducer中,着这样需求场景会比较少,如果任务执行时间要求很高...,统计小数量级唯一实例计数 汇总:用来执行对数据某些字段进行汇总 二:过滤模式 1:简介 过滤模式也可以被认为是一种搜索形式,如果你对找出所有具备特定信息记录感兴趣,就可以过滤掉匹配搜索条件其他记录...该方法允许一次执行多个任务, job.isComplete()是检查一个作业是否完成非阻塞方法,该方法可以通过不断轮询方式判断所有作业是否完成如果检测到一个依赖作业失败了,此时你应该退出整个作业链...,而不是试图让他继续示例:(1)基本作业(2)并行作业链(3)关于Shelll脚本(4)关于JobControl2:链折叠 链折叠是应用于MapReduce作业链一种优化方法,基本他是一个经验法则...,因此map并不关心数据组织形式或者数据有没有分组,在构建大作业链时,通过将作业链折叠,使得map阶段合并起来带来很大性能提升链折叠主要优点是减少mapreduce管道中移动数据量作业链中有许多模式

    1.2K50

    一个数据库事务 Bug 引发惨剧

    他们说工作量越来越多,所以他们现在想要自动化简化其中一些任务。他们问我们是否可以将多个付款操作标记为批量付款。...断言原子块 在 Django 3.2 之前,我们有一些用例需要确保某个函数在一个数据库事务中执行或者执行。...持久事务 从 Django 3.2 开始,还有另一种方法可以将事务标记为“持久(durable)”,来防止事务在另一个事务内部执行: with db_transaction.atomic(durable...提交时发送信号 解决这个问题一种方法是试着确保只在整个事务成功提交时才发送信号。一种做法是使用 on_commit。 使用 on_commit 时,我们可以注册一个仅在事务实际提交时才执行函数。...异步任务 诸如 Celery 之类异步任务运行器非常受欢迎。你可以用它们在现在、稍后或预定时间异步执行任务

    94920

    《JavaScript 模式》读书笔记(8)— DOM浏览器模式2

    由于已经在之前章节学习了一些模式(例如初始化分支模式),可以重写该段代码,以使得只需要检查一次浏览器可以支持方法。 JSONP JSONP(有填充JSON)是另外一种创建远程请求方法。...合并文件做法也有一些缺点,比如: 尽管在正式开始编写代码前需要增加一个合并脚本文件步骤,该操作可以采用命令行自动完成,例如在Linux/Unix可以使用cat命令来合并:$ cat jquery.js...精简脚本文件大力来收益依赖于使用注释语句空格数量,也具体精简工具有关。通常来说,可以精简大约50%文件大小。   ...可以创建一个require()方法,该方法包含需要按需加载脚本名称当附加脚本加载后需要执行回调函数。   ...预加载JavaScript模式是可以加载脚本而并不解析执行这些脚本。该方法对css图像也同样有效。

    98230

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券